About this facility

Atherton Park Post-Acute is a 160-bed nursing home in Menlo Park, California, in San Mateo County, with an average of 158.3 residents. The facility operates as a for-profit limited liability company and has been Medicare and Medicaid certified since June 2, 2005, accepting both Medicare and Medicaid.

According to CMS Care Compare, Atherton Park Post-Acute holds an overall rating of 4 out of 5 stars, which is above the California state average of 3.16. Its component ratings are: health inspection, 3 stars; quality measures, 5 stars; and staffing, 3 stars.

CMS-reported nurse staffing levels show 3.89581 total nurse hours per resident per day, including 0.44718 RN hours per resident per day. Nursing staff turnover is reported at 32.9%.

On penalties, CMS records show 0 fines totaling $0.00, and 0 payment denials — meaning no federal fines are on record for this facility. No abuse icon or Special Focus status was indicated in the data provided.

Atherton Park Post-Acute is part of the Kalesta Healthcare Group chain, which operates 19 facilities with an average CMS rating of 2.4 stars — notably lower than this facility's own 4-star overall rating. CMS data indicates no change in ownership within the past 12 months, so current ratings reflect the present operator.
